# Service Accounts: String Extraction

The `extract-i18n` script pulls translatable strings from all Bramblewick repos and pushes them to the Glossa service. It runs under the `i18n-extractor` service account. Do not run it under your personal account; Glossa rate-limits individual users aggressively. The account has write access to the staging catalog only. Set the token in your shell before invoking the script. The current staging token is below.

API key for kahap-kafog: zpat15_6qzxZ7YR8aDwjmp

INTERNAL MEMO
To: Sales Leads
Re: Bramleigh House lease renegotiation

Quick update from the property side. We've been back and forth with the landlord at Bramleigh House for three weeks, and things are finally moving. They've dropped the escalation clause and offered a two-year break option, which is better than we hoped. Jonas from Finance thinks we can shave another 6% off the headline rate if we commit before quarter-end. Keep this off client calls for now. The implications for our regional footprint are summarised in the note below.

management briefing: Headcount on the Belix team goes from 60 to 93 by the end of November. Gross margin on Belix came in at 23 percent against a plan of 47 percent.

Handover — end of shift. Pallet of recalled Zenvolt chargers still in bay 6. Pick-up slipped twice; now booked for 08:15 tomorrow with Carrow Transit. Recall docs are in the red folder on the rack, copy already taped to the wrap. Driver needs the folder, not just the copy. Don't let them split the pallet — it ships as one unit or not at all. Count is 480 units, verified. For the actual hand-over at the dock, follow the confidential instruction below.

drop instructions, yahaf-fawep: the jorael kelius courier leaves the oliius novys lamael ledger at gate 8203 under passcode 942309